C. GENERAL SAFETY
Attention, consult accompanying documents.
Failure to follow these instructions can cause accidents
resulting in serious injury to patient, user, and damage to
equipment.
Only qualified persons may install, operate or maintain this equipment.
Installation of this unit must adhere to applicable codes and authorities having
any jurisdiction over this installation. The customer's architect or engineer is
responsible for assuring that the structural support plans comply with all
applicable codes and regulations.
The unit should be used only in rooms that comply with state, federal and local
recommendations concerning electrical safety when used in medical installations. All
electrical connections shall be done by licensed/approved electrician per national
electric codes.

Changes and additions to the equipment may be performed only by an authorized
representative. These changes must conform to regulations and accepted standards of
good practice. To prevent defeat of the built-in safety mechanisms, changes must be
submitted in writing to the manufacturer for review.
Use only parts specified by Image Diagnostics, Inc. when repairing or servicing this
equipment.
This equipment is intended to only be used with Image Diagnostics, Inc.
transverse rails.
